     95     private void doTestWakeLock(PowerManager.WakeLock wl) {
     96         // First try simple acquire/release
     97         wl.acquire();
     98         assertTrue(wl.isHeld());
     99         wl.release();
    100         assertFalse(wl.isHeld());
    101 
    102         // Try ref-counted acquire/release
    103         wl.setReferenceCounted(true);
    104         wl.acquire();
    105         assertTrue(wl.isHeld());
    106         wl.acquire();
    107         assertTrue(wl.isHeld());
    108         wl.release();
    109         assertTrue(wl.isHeld());
    110         wl.release();
    111         assertFalse(wl.isHeld());
    112 
    113         // Try non-ref-counted
    114         wl.setReferenceCounted(false);
    115         wl.acquire();
    116         assertTrue(wl.isHeld());
    117         wl.acquire();
    118         assertTrue(wl.isHeld());
    119         wl.release();
    120         assertFalse(wl.isHeld());
    121 
    122         // TODO: Threaded test (needs handler) to make sure timed wakelocks work too
    123     }
